Margie L. Anderson

July 31, 1934 — February 1, 2024

Margie Newhouse Anderson was born on July 31, 1934 to Bright and Willie Newhouse at their farm home near Roby, Texas.  She passed away in Abilene on February 1, 2024.  She is survived by her husband Charles Anderson, Sr. and their two sons Charles Anderson, Jr and wife Shannel and Marcus Anderson and wife Karen, one brother Don Newhouse, eight grandchildren, eight great-grandchildren as well as numerous nieces, nephews and close friends.

Spending time with her children and grandchildren was always a priority for Margie and she loved them all dearly.  She was a supportive wife to her husband of nearly 69 years Charles whom she met in 1954 while attending Abilene Christian College.  Margie was a strong Christian woman that focused much of her energy on ensuring that her family had a safe and loving home.
